Should the player lose their air vehicle, they rely on a backup jet pack.The ordnance is affected by gravity, but not so much by water. Rather than grenades, the player uses a bomb-launching system. Underwater, the player equips a SCUBA apparatus with a bubble helmet.while in zombie form, the player becomes completely invincible to almost any attack except other zombies, icemen and aliens. The player cannot crouch, jump high, or make use of heavy weaponry or vehicles. While medication is available to reverse the effect, the zombified player can make use of a devastating vomit attack that covers most of the forward area. New for Metal Slug 3, however, is the branching path system in most missions, there are forking paths for the player to choose from, each with their own obstacles, and of varying length and difficulty.
